当前位置: 首页 > news >正文

3.3 可用性测试与演练:如何验证系统在极端情况下的表现?

3.3 可用性测试与演练:如何验证系统在极端情况下的表现?

引言

构建高可用系统不仅需要在设计和实现阶段考虑各种容错机制,更需要通过系统的测试和演练来验证这些机制在实际场景中的有效性。可用性测试与演练是确保系统在各种极端情况下依然能够稳定运行的关键环节。

本节我们将深入探讨通知平台的可用性测试与演练方案,包括功能测试、性能测试、故障测试、灾难恢复测试等,确保系统能够在各种异常情况下保持高可用性。

可用性测试的核心要素

可用性测试主要包括以下几个核心要素:

  1. 功能测试:验证系统在正常和异常情况下的功能正确性
  2. 性能测试:评估系统在各种负载下的性能表现
  3. 故障测试:模拟各种故障场景验证系统的容错能力
  4. 灾难恢复测试:验证系统在灾难发生后的恢复能力
  5. 压力测试:测试系统在极限负载下的表现

代码修改建议

# 3.3 可用性测试与演练:如何验证系统在极端情况下的表现? ## 引言 构建高可用系统不仅需要在设计和实现阶段考虑各种容错机制,更需要通过系统的测试和演练来验证这些机制在实际场景中的有效性。可用性测试与演练是确保系统在各种极端情况下依然能够稳定运行的关键环节。 本节我们将深入探讨通知平台的可用性测试与演练方案,包括功能测试、性能测试、故障测试、灾难恢复测试等,确保系统能够在各种异常情况下保持高可用性。 ## 可用性测试的核心要素 可用性测试主要包括以下几个核心要素: 1. **功能测试**:验证系统在正常和异常情况下的功能正确性 2. **性能测试**:评估系统在各种负载下的性能表现 3. **故障测试**:模拟各种故障场景验证系统的容错能力 4. **灾难恢复测试**:验证系统在灾难发生后的恢复能力 5. **压力测试**:测试系统在极限负载下的表现
http://www.jsqmd.com/news/358870/

相关文章:

  • 电子元器件-保险丝的选项
  • 4.1 性能优化秘籍:如何将系统性能提升10倍?
  • [AI] 人工智能发展历程
  • 3.3 可用性测试竟然还能这样玩?
  • 内存管理之道:解读CANN在NPU上的高效内存复用策略
  • 实用指南:(2025)程序员转大模型应用开发:揭秘AI时代的热门转型之路,你适合加入吗?
  • 探索CANN:开源AI计算底座的关键组件与技术思想
  • 采用GD32F103C8T6开发板的硬件I2C通信实现ADS1115的模拟电压读取(附源码下载)
  • CANN生态中的算子测试框架:确保AI计算正确性与性能的基石
  • 抖音自动回复蓝字卡片跳转微信H5开源
  • CANN与开源生态:如何融入并赋能主流AI框架的NPU后端支持
  • SpringBoot应用启动太慢?试试把它编译成Native原生应用
  • 入门指南:基于 CANN 仓库快速理解AI软件栈开发流程
  • AI视角下的 CANN 仓库架构全解析:高效计算的核心
  • 互联网大厂Java求职面试实战:微服务、电商场景与Spring生态详解
  • 用 CANN ops-nn 提升 AI 性能:实操技巧与核心逻辑拆解
  • 优化校园光环境:从照亮空间到专业护眼照明转变
  • 用MonkeyOCR解析复杂PDF
  • CANN 生态新进展:ops-nn 仓库如何赋能大模型训练?
  • USACO历年黄金组真题解析 | 2005年11月
  • 格莱美评审官方认证!吴克群“忠于自我”创作观成国际标杆,他早就该被世界看见!
  • OpenClaw Slack 集成指南
  • 编程大师-技术-算法-leetcode-1472. 设计浏览器历史记录
  • python synonyms库,深度解析
  • 微痕之下,十年追凶——《风过留痕》以痕检视角揭开改编自真实案件的刑侦迷雾
  • PostgreSQL 性能优化:分区表实战
  • python openai库,深度解析
  • PostgreSQL 性能优化:如何安全地终止一个正在执行的大事务?
  • 从好命哥到黑天鹅,黄晓明把东北之旅玩成了喜剧片
  • PostgreSQL性能优化:如何定期清理无用索引以释放磁盘空间(索引膨胀监控)